Inter-affiliate service providers are increasingly a focus of regulators, … WebJan 24, 2024 · A freight broker tends to be transactional oriented fulfilling a company’s specific need on a day-to-day basis where they go out to the spot market to obtain capacity for the shipper. An LSP, on the other hand, tends to be more big picture and strategic focused. LSP’s have contracts with their shippers on specific lane requirements.
